So there's a sport called "Anvil Firing". Essentially you pack an iron full of gunpowder and launch it up in the air. You're scored on how high it goes and how close it lands to the launching point. Hambone721

It's called pre-roll. It's a function most professional grade cameras have built in. It's useful when you're anticipating sudden action but don't know exactly when. It constantly records an X second buffer and rolls over itself. When the action happens, you press record then you have the previous X seconds with the time before the moment, and the action.
